The insulated glass unit is the primary component of double-glazed windows. It is encased in the frame, which is constructed of aluminum, wood or plastic. The IGU is comprised of two sheets with a spacer between them, creating an air-gap, which is then filled with an insulating material such as Krypton or Argon. The gap is sealed so that nothing can leak out or enter. The second glass sheet and the layer of insulating gas create an insulating barrier that reduces heat transfer, making the double glazed window much more energy efficient than single glazing.
